Types of Chicken Christmas Tree Ornaments
There are countless variations of chicken Christmas tree ornaments available, each with its own unique charm. Here are a few of the most popular types:
-
Glass Ornaments: These delicate ornaments are often hand-blown and painted with intricate designs. They are a beautiful and timeless addition to any Christmas tree.
-
Wooden Ornaments: Wooden chicken ornaments are typically carved or painted and often feature rustic or folk art designs. They add a warm and cozy touch to your holiday décor.
-
Felt Ornaments: Felt ornaments are a great option for those who love to craft. They are easy to make and can be customized to your liking.
-
Recycled Material Ornaments: Chicken ornaments made from recycled materials are a sustainable and eco-friendly choice. They are often created using repurposed fabric, cardboard, or even old egg cartons.
Choosing the Perfect Chicken Christmas Tree Ornament
When choosing a chicken Christmas tree ornament, there are a few things to consider:
-
Style: Consider the overall style of your Christmas tree and choose an ornament that complements it. If you have a traditional tree, a vintage or glass ornament would be a good choice. If you prefer a more modern look, a wooden or felt ornament might be a better fit.
-
Size: Make sure the ornament is the right size for your tree. A large ornament on a small tree can look overwhelming, while a small ornament on a large tree can get lost.
-
Color: The color of the ornament should coordinate with the other decorations on your tree. If you have a colorful tree, you can choose a bright and vibrant ornament. If your tree is more subdued, a more neutral ornament might be a better option.

Caring for Your Chicken Christmas Tree Ornaments
To keep your chicken Christmas tree ornaments looking their best, follow these care tips:
-
Store them properly: When the holiday season is over, store your ornaments in a cool, dry place. Wrap them in tissue paper or bubble wrap to protect them from damage.
-
Clean them gently: If your ornaments become dusty or dirty, wipe them down with a soft, dry cloth. Avoid using harsh chemicals or cleaners.
-
Repair any damage: If an ornament becomes damaged, try to repair it using glue or other appropriate materials. If the damage is too severe, it may be time to replace the ornament.
